#f68c2e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f68c2e is composed of 96.5% red, 54.9%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 43.1% magenta, 81.3% yellow and 3.5% black. It has a hue angle of 28.2 degrees, a saturation of 91.7% and a lightness of 57.3%. #f68c2e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ff5c with #ed1900.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

Shades and Tints of #f68c2e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110801 is the darkest color, while #fffef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#f68c2e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9a928a is the less saturated color, while #fe8b26 is the most saturated one.
